conflux-web-core-promievent

This is a sub package of conflux-web

This is the PromiEvent package is used to return a EventEmitter mixed with a Promise to allow multiple final states as well as chaining. Please read the documentation for more.

Installation

Node.js

npm install conflux-web-core-promievent

In the Browser

Build running the following in the conflux-web repository:

npm run-script build-all

Then include dist/conflux-web-core-promievent.js in your html file. This will expose the ConfluxWebPromiEvent object on the window object.

Usage

// in node.js
var ConfluxWebPromiEvent = require('conflux-web-core-promievent');

var myFunc = function(){
    var promiEvent = ConfluxWebPromiEvent();
    
    setTimeout(function() {
        promiEvent.eventEmitter.emit('done', 'Hello!');
        promiEvent.resolve('Hello!');
    }, 10);
    
    return promiEvent.eventEmitter;
};


// and run it
myFunc()
.then(console.log);
.on('done', console.log);
